Norway: As many as 90 percent of Norwegian young people think it is easy to understand Swedish. Just under 50 percent say the same about Danish. Young people in the Faroe Islands also find it quite easy to understand other Nordic languages. Splet20. avg. 2024 · Swedish, with Danish, Norwegian and old Norwegian (the language of Northern Norway and Iceland) belongs to the North Germanic subgroup of the Indo-European languages. The languages are very similar and are seen as dialects flowing into one another (this is also the case along borders).

SpletThe History of the Swedish Language. Swedish comes from Proto-Germanic roots. By the 8th century CE, this language diverged into three different branches: West-, East-, and North-Germanic. The latter is were Swedish originates from. North-Germanic turned into Old Norse, the language of the Vikings.
